CHRISTY MARTIN PROMOTIONS SIGNS CRUISERWEIGHT KO ARTIST EFETOBOR APOCHI TO PROMOTIONAL CONTRACT

PhilBoxing.com




February 20, 2025 – Christy Martin of Christy Martin Promotions proudly announces the signing of power-punching cruiserweight contender Efetobor “Nigerian Pit Bull” Apochi (12-3, 12 KOs) to a promotional contract.

Growing up in Ughelli, Nigeria, Apochi studied microbiology at the Federal University of Technology Owerri and started boxing at age 21 after reportedly being involved in over 700 street fights, mostly in high school.

As an amateur, he joined the international scene at the 2011 All-Africa Games, where he surprised the boxing world by taking second. At the 2014 Commonwealth Games, Apochi captained the Nigerian Boxing Team and upset present IBF and Ring Magazine Cruiserweight Champion Jai Opetaia in the quarterfinals.

Apochi finished his amateur career with a record of approximately 64-8.

Possessing natural punching power in both hands that translates well to the professional ranks, Apochi moved to Houston to work with trainer Ronnie Shields and turned pro in 2017, running off 10 straight victories before dropping a razor-thin split decision to then 13-0 Brandon Glanton in 2021.

All three of Apochi’s losses have come to other top contenders via split or majority decision.

“Signing with Christy Martin Promotions is right on time,” said a happy Apochi. “My spirit has never been broken. Even though I’ve had some tough fights, they have only sharpened my craft. Christy Martin Promotions has given me such an opportunity to make a comeback. I’d like to fight in a world title eliminator with the WBC as soon as possible, and before the year ends, fight for the title.”

Now living in Nashville, TN, Apochi says he enjoys a close relationship with trainer Jarrod Houston at Title Boxing Club on Church Street.

“The bond between Jarrod and me is like family. From the moment we connected, we recognized each other, mirroring aspects of ourselves we hadn’t yet seen or acknowledged. And from the start, he saw the light in me, he saw that I am a world champion.”

New promoter Christy Martin says she’s happy to be working with Apochi and sees the potential in the hard-working KO artist.

“CMP is very excited to be in belt hunting season with Apochi,” added new promoter Christy Martin. “All Cruiserweight Champions need to know we are coming!”
